INGREDIENTS
- 350 g semi-coarse flour
- 300 g granulated sugar
- 170 g butter and for greasing the mold
- 100 ml milk
- 4 eggs
- 1 baking powder
- coarse flour for dusting the mold

INSTRUCTIONS
- 1Preheat the oven to 160 °C. Thoroughly grease the lamb mold with butter and dust with coarse flour.
- 2Mix the flour with baking powder. Cream the butter with sugar until foamy, stir in the eggs and milk, and finally the flour with baking powder.
- 3Pour the dough into the prepared mold, place it in the preheated oven, and bake for 60 minutes.
- 4Let the finished lamb cool in the mold and only then turn it out.
Tip
The amount of dough is for a smaller mold.
All ingredients must be at the same temperature so that the fat does not separate in the dough (it would have fine granules). The dough can then curdle in the mold during baking and will not rise.
If this happens, don't despair. Place the bowl with the dough in a warm water bath and rub until the fat dissolves and combines with the other ingredients into a smooth dough again.
